La Russell-Bower's Mill 30th Annual Picnic, Sept 12

There were over 107+ current and former residents of La Russell and Bowers Mill at the 30th Annual Reunion Picnic this afternoon.

La Russell Stream Team #2945 members demonstrated water chemistry techniques for measuring turbidity, pH, and conductivity. Historical water chemistry and E. coli test results for 2010 were available. The turbidity tube was the most popular demonstration. Stream Team members also helped recruit new members.

This year we used the Macro Invertebrate Survey poster, along with a E. coli and Water Chemistry charts. Stream Team members signed up new members, updated member addresses and even discussed hosting a local science class, at the La Russell Access Point, for a macro invertebrate survey. Another popular exhibit this year was the display of 'Lost & Found' trash from the site. It was trash picked up earlier today at the La Russell Access Point.
